AZ940 10 AMP MINIATURE POWER RELAY FEATURES * * * * * * 10 Amp switching capability SPST-N.O. and SPDT configurations 4 kV dielectric strength Epoxy sealed version available Class B insulated standard, Class F available UL, CUR file E44211, VDE file 134326 GENERAL DATA CONTACTS Arrangement Ratings SPST N.O. (1 Form A) SPDT (1 Form C) Resistive load: Max. switched power: 150 W or 1250 VA N.O. 90 W or 750 VA N.C. Max. switched current:10 A N.O., 3 A N.C.. Max. switched voltage: 150 VDC* or 400 VAC *Note: If switching voltage is greater than 30 VDC, special precautions must be taken. Please contact the factory. UL, CUR 10 A at 125 VAC General Use, 100k cycles (N.O.) 10 A at 277 VAC COS =.4, 10k cycles 5 A at 250 VAC General Use, 100k cycles 5 A at 30 VDC 1/10 HP at 125 VAC, 100k cycles 1/6 HP at 250 VAC, 100k cycles UL, CUR 3 A at 250 VAC General Use, 100k cycles (N.C.) 3 A at 30 VDC Resistive, 100k cycles VDE Material Resistance Form A N.O.: 5 A 250 VAC Form C N.O.: 5 A 250 VAC Form C N.C.: 3 A 250 VAC Life Expectancy Mechanical Electrical Minimum operations 1 x 107 1 x 105 at 10 A 120 VAC Res.
